Stage E: BASIC VCO ASSEMBLY
In this Stage, we will assemble the basic VCO (Voltage Controlled Oscillator)
circuit. Understanding the function of this stage is especially important for
knowing how the FX transceiver works.
E1. Select and install shielded coil L7 (orange bottom). It fits in two
different ways, and either way will work. Be VERY sure BEFORE
soldering that this coil is seated snugly on the PC board.
E2. Install C43, 15 pf (marked 15).
E3. Install C54, 22 pf disc capacitor (marked 22).
E4. Install C51, 10 pf disc capacitor (marked 10).
E5. Install R30, 51 ohm (green-brown-black).
E6. Install R22, 10K ohm (brown-black-orange).
E7. Install R18, 270 ohm (red-violet-brown).
E8. Install R66, 47K ohm (yellow-violet-orange).
E9. Install Q7, NPN type 2SC2498. Before soldering be sure to identify
Q7 correctly and that it is inserted with its flat side as shown in the parts
diagram.
E10. Install varactor diode D23, type BB505. It has an orange body with
a black band. Be certain of correct diode identification and orientation of
cathode (black band) end.
E11. Similarly, install D3, also type BB505. Watch that polarity!
E12. Install C36, .01 uf disc capacitor (marked .01 or 103).
E13a. Install C40, 47 uf, electrolytic. Be sure to orient polarity as shown.
E13b. Install R19, 4.7K ohm (yellow-violet-red).
E14. Install C39, 100 pf disc capacitor (marked 100 or 101).
E15. Install D1, type 1N914 or 1N4148.
E16. Install R15 and R115, both upright, 1K ohm (brown-black-red).
E17. Install C99, .01 uf disc capacitor (marked .01 or 103).
E18. Install R25, upright, 47K ohm (yellow-violet-orange).
E19. Install Q4, NPN type 2N3904. Be sure to orient flat side as
illustrated.
